Recommandé: comment utiliser ASP pour obtenir tous les noms de table et noms de champ dans la base de données % set rs = server.createObject (adodb.recordSet) db = db.mdb 'Il suffit de modifier directement le nom de la base de données et vous pouvez voir l'effet. set Conn = Server.CreateObject (Adodb.Connection) Connstr = Provider = Microsoft.Jet.oledb.4.0; Data Source = Server.Mappath (DB) Conn.Open C
Les principaux documents sont:Index.html implémente les fonctions, une zone de texte, entre en contenu et implémente les invites
Fonction de requête Search.asp, laissez le contenu entré dans la zone de texte être interrogé dans la base de données, puis renvoyé au client
Fonction de connexion de la base de données Conn.asp pour réaliser la connexion avec la base de données
La partie principale de xmlhttp.jsajax est utilisée pour transmettre les données du client au serveur, puis renvoyer les données du serveur au client.
Le fichier de style style.css, styles principalement le contenu interrogé par Google Invite Box, styles principalement le contenu interrogé par Google
Premièrement regarder le premier fichier style.css
[Code = CSS]
@ charsetutf-8;
/ * CSSDocument * /
Corps
{
taille de police: 12px;
Font-Family: Arial, Helvetica, Sans-Serif;
}
#search_suggest
{
Position: absolue;
Contexte: #FFFFFF;
Texte-aligne: gauche;
Border: 1px # 000000SOLID;
}
.Sugest_link_over
{
Color d'arrière-plan: # E8F2FE;
rembourrage: 2px6px;
}
.Sugest_link
{
rembourrage: 2px6px;
Color d'arrière-plan: #FFFFF;
}
.aucun
{
Affichage: aucun;
}
[/code]
Le deuxième fichier: xmlhttp.js
[code = jscript]
// javascriptDocumentrt
varxmlhttp = createExmlHttpRequest ();
functionCreateExmlHttpRequest ()
{
varxmlhttp = null;
essayer
{
xmlHttp = xmlHttpRequest ();
}
Catch (E1)
{
essayer
{
xmlHttp = newActiveXObject (msxml2.xmlhttp);
}
Catch (E2)
{
essayer
{
xmlHttp = newActiveXObject (Microsoft.xmlHttp);
}
Catch (E3)
{
xmlhttp = false;
alerte (la création a échoué!);
}
}
}
Partager: ASP lit les fichiers texte et les affiche html Head http-equiv = contenu contenu de type = text / html; Charset = GB2312 Titre / Title / Head Body% Language = VBScript%% const Forreading = 1, ForWriting = 2, ForAspending = 8 const TristateUsefault = -2, TristateTrue = -1, Tristatefalse
3 pages au total Page 123 Page suivante